Lon Protease Promotes Survival of Escherichia coli During Anaerobic Glucose Starvation

In Escherichia coli, Lon is an ATP-dependent protease which degrades misfolded proteins and certain rapidly-degraded regulatory proteins. Given that oxidatively damaged proteins are generally degraded rather than repaired, we anticipated that Lon deficient cells would exhibit decreased viability during aerobic, but not anaerobic, carbon starvation. We found that the opposite actually occurs. Wild-type and Lon deficient cells survived equally well under aerobic conditions, but Lon deficient cells died more rapidly than the wild-type under anaerobiosis. Microarray analysis revealed that genes of the Clp family of ATP-dependent proteases were induced during aerobic growth but not during anaerobic growth. Thus, Clp may compensate for loss of Lon when cells are in an oxygen containing atmosphere. Under anaerobic carbon starvation conditions, Lon must be active to support survival. Keywords: Other Three aliquots of isolated total RNA, drawn from one of four cultures containing 3E+9 cells, were each divided in half. The first half was labeled with Cy5 and the second half was added to a reference pool of RNA. The reference pool, containing an equal amount of RNA from each pooled culture sample, was labeled with Cy3. Triplicate samples yielded three expression measurements per gene for each experimental condition. Five arrays of lower quality, as determined by within-group correlation of log(base 2) ratio (cy5/cy3) measurements of all array features, were excluded from further analysis. Data from the remaining nineteen arrays were grouped as follows: Group A: day 1, anaerobic, lon(+) (wild-type) Group B: day 1, anaerobic, lon(-) Group C: day 1, aerobic, lon(+) Group D: day 1, aerobic, lon(-) Group E: day 3, anaerobic, lon(+) Group F: day 3, anaerobic, lon(-) Group G: day 3, aerobic, lon(+) Group H: day 3, aerobic, lon(-).
